Those who don't know there are some people having ghost touch issues on POCO f1 and one guy able to capture it on the video. I personally didn't had the issue but after trying I was able to recreate the issue on my device. soon after I found the cause and able to fix the issue. this may or may not work on your device but absolutely worked for me. this seems to be a software bug. and no-one needs to panic. hopefully it will be fixed in next update.

how to recreate the issue?

Steps
1. download a multi touch tester app I used this
2. first do some testing yourself see if you can spot the issue
3. now do 3 finger swipe down (phone will take screenshot)
4. now randomly touch your screen with 1 or 2 fingers you'll notice 1 or 2 ghost touches.

How to fix Fix it?

Steps
1. go to settings>additional settings>button and gesture shortcuts>take a screenshot
2. and set it to none.
3. reboot

that's it!
the issue should be fixed

The issue comes up after taking a 3 finger screenshot, but disabling may not be the only solution as this feature is quite useful also

What I have noticed is that after taking screenshot ghost touch is there till we use 1,2 or 3 fingers. Once we use 4, 5 or higher fingers the issue goes away.
Isn't it better to just touch screen with 4 fingers after taking a screenshot which somehow resets the ghost touch issue.
Have tried this solution with multi touch tester app
